-
-
Notifications
You must be signed in to change notification settings - Fork 876
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
All windows/workspaces lost when monitor disconnects #8024
Comments
I would bisect the issue myself, but I'm running this on a pretty old laptop and compilation takes a really long time... After compiling the most recent git commit, I can confirm that the bug is still present for me... |
aren't you just sent to a different workspace? what does |
No, Brave, VS Code and swww crash for me. Kitty and nwg-panel stay alive |
wayland_debug=1 of a crashing app pls, I think this is a dupe of somewhere else |
I unfortunately haven't had time to exactly pin down what behavior causes this reliably for me, as simply connecting or disconnecting from the same set of monitors doesn't always cause the crash. However, plugging into a different USB-C port on my laptop, or connecting to a new monitor seems to cause issues. I'll try to spend some time this weekend debugging and posting logs if someone else hasn't found by then. |
same #7822 when i turn off and on the monitor |
Updated to hyprland 0.44 and I can confirm having the same issue already mentioned in #7587. The workspace is still switched to a random one upon powering on the monitor, but differently than before, wayland no longer crashes but alacritty does. I am attached to a single DP monitor, and I have the default monitor configuration:
Also, I have no rule for workspaces in case that's relevant. Using nvidia card with propretary drivers:
Versions of relevant arch packages:
Alacritty crash log on monitor off with WAYLAND_DEBUG=1
Hyprland debug on monitor off
Hyprland debug on monitor on
|
those should be fixed on latest git |
updated to the latest git, soft-rebooted. turning off monitor or dpms off still crashes it or close all windows |
are the apps gone from |
hmm, it just slowly collapse, if i turn my display back on before the whole hyprland crash, i might be able to do that. ill do that wen i get time |
Already reported ? *
Regression?
Yes
System Info and Version
System/Version info
Description
Whenever I turn off my secondary monitor (or switch inputs), and then turn it back on, Hyprctl loses all workspaces and windows that were open. Hyprpaper also dies and I get a black background.
I believe this is the same issue as #7587, which was supposed to be resolved in more recent versions but wasn't actually, as I'm on 0.44 and the issue persists.
How to reproduce
Open some windows in Hyprland on workspace 1. Disconnect the monitor. Reconnect it. The windows are gone.
Crash reports, logs, images, videos
No response
The text was updated successfully, but these errors were encountered: